note
description : "test application root class"
date : "$Date$"
revision : "$Revision$"
class
APPLICATION
inherit
ARGUMENTS
create
make
feature {NONE} -- Initialization
make
local
web_driver: SE_JSON_WIRE_PROTOCOL
capabilities : SE_CAPABILITIES
timeout : SE_TIMEOUT_TYPE
do
-- check if the selenium Remote WebDriver is up and running.
create web_driver.make
if attached web_driver.status as l_status then
print (l_status)
-- create a new session
create capabilities.make
capabilities.set_browser_name ("chrome")
if attached web_driver.create_session_with_desired_capabilities (capabilities) as l_session then
print ("%NSessionId:" + l_session.session_id)
end
-- create a new session
create capabilities.make
capabilities.set_browser_name ("chrome")
if attached web_driver.create_session_with_desired_capabilities (capabilities) as l_session then
print ("%NSessionId:" + l_session.session_id)
create timeout.make_empty
web_driver.set_session_timeouts (l_session.session_id, timeout)
end
-- retrieve sessions
if attached web_driver.sessions as l_session then
across l_session as l_item loop
print (l_item)
end
end
else
print ("The selenium server is not accesible")
end
end
test_session
local
h: LIBCURL_HTTP_CLIENT
session: HTTP_CLIENT_SESSION
resp : detachable HTTP_CLIENT_RESPONSE
l_location : detachable READABLE_STRING_8
body : STRING
context : HTTP_CLIENT_REQUEST_CONTEXT
s: READABLE_STRING_8
do
create h.make
s := "[
{
"desiredCapabilities" : {
"browserName":"firefox"
}
}
]"
session := h.new_session ("http://localhost:4444/wd/hub/")
create context.make
context.headers.put ("application/json;charset=UTF-8", "Content-Type")
context.headers.put ("application/json;charset=UTF-8", "Accept")
resp := session.post ("session", context,s)
print(resp)
end
end
